摘要

目的本文旨在建立一个创新的原始框架,并探讨个体创业与集体创业(基于团队的)之间联系的复杂性,以及它们对中小企业创新的同时影响。设计/方法论/方法为鼓励创新,开发了一个完整的理论框架,并借助AMOS的结构方程建模(SEM)测试了假设关系。数据是通过调查技术收集的,提问者通过电子邮件分发给来自巴基斯坦旁遮普邦五个主要工业城市的700名中小企业企业家。结果SEM分析结果证实,个体企业家和所有企业成员的集体努力都有助于中小企业的创新。企业家的人格特征对创新有直接的正向影响,而企业家的集中决策与创新无关。研究发现,集中决策与沟通呈负相关,与协作呈不显著的正相关。与团队创业相关的因素,如中小企业成员之间的沟通和协作,有助于创业导向和集体创业。创业导向和集体创业对中小企业的创新有直接的积极影响。实践意义中小企业必须鼓励分散的组织文化和参与式领导,将创新融入其产品和流程,进一步提高竞争优势。原创性/价值据作者所知,本研究首次尝试探索个人创业和团队创业之间的复杂关联,并进一步实证研究这些变量对中小企业创新的同时影响。

Diffusion of innovation through individual and collective entrepreneurship
PurposeThis paper aims to develop an original framework of innovation and to explore the complexity of association between individual and collective (team-based) entrepreneurship, and their simultaneous impacts on innovation in context of small and medium enterprises (SMEs).Design/methodology/approachAn integral theoretical framework is developed to encourage innovation and the hypothetical relations are tested with the help of structural equation modeling (SEM) through AMOS. Data were gathered through survey technique and the questioners were distributed through email among 700 entrepreneurs from SMEs operating in five major industrial cities of Punjab province Pakistan.FindingsThe results of SEM analyses confirm that both the individual entrepreneur and the collective efforts of all the business members contribute to innovation in SMEs. Entrepreneur’s personality traits have a direct positive impact on innovation while the centralized decision-making by entrepreneur is not associated with innovation. Centralized decision-making is found to be negatively associated with communication and have insignificant positive association with collaboration. Factors associated with the team-based entrepreneurship like communication and collaboration among members of the SME’s contribute to the entrepreneurial orientation and collective entrepreneurship. Entrepreneurial orientation and collective entrepreneurship have direct positive impact on innovation in SMEs.Practical implicationsIt is imperative for SMEs to encourage decentralized organizational culture and participative leadership to bring innovation into their products and processes and further to improve their competitive advantage.Originality/valueTo the best of author knowledge, present study is a first attempt that explores the complex association between individual and team-based entrepreneurship and further, empirically investigate the simultaneous impacts of these variables on innovation in context of SMEs.
